After selecting a contractor, there are 7 key steps to pouring a foundation: (click each item for detailed description) Excavation. Footings (Formwork and Concrete Pour) Walls (Formwork and Concrete Pour) Waterproofing. Drainage Pipe/ Weeping Tile. Backfill. Pouring/Finishing Concrete Floor.

A homes foundation is in direct contact with the ground and joins the buildings structure with the underlying zone of soil or rock. The foundations job is to transfer the structures load to the underlying soil or rock, without excessive settlement or movement.
